    An overlay is something you put on top of another thing, usually a thin layer, so both layers can be seen or used together. As a verb, to overlay something means to lay one thing over another. You hear this word a lot with computers and maps — for example, a map overlay shows extra information on top of a normal map.

overlayverb詞源 1/ˌəʊ.vəˈleɪ/

  • 1

    To lay, spread, or apply (something) over or across (something else); to overspread.

    • Near-synonyms: cover, superimpose, superpose
    • She will now overlay the crust with fruit.
  • 2

    To overwhelm; to press excessively upon.

    • when any country is overlaid by the multitude which live upon it
  • 3

    archaicTo lie over (someone, especially a child) in order to smother it; to suffocate.

    • And this womans childe died in the night: because she ouerlaid it.
    • a heap of ashes that o'erlays your fire
  • 4

    mediaprintingpublishingTo put an overlay on.

  • 5

    gamblinggamesTo bet too much money on.

    • […] he has 'overlaid' his book, and has not succeeded in 'getting round' by bets against the other horses.

overlaynoun詞源 1/ˈəʊ.vəˌleɪ/

  • 1

    artshobbieslifestyleAn image to be overlaid on another; a superimposition or diapositive.

  • 2

    mediaprintingpublishingA piece of paper pasted upon the tympan sheet to improve the impression by making it stronger at a particular place.

  • 3

    gamblinggamesOdds which are set higher than expected or warranted. Favorable odds.

  • 4

    hobbieshorse-racinghorseracingA horse going off at higher odds than it appears to warrant, based on its past performances.

  • 5

    A decal attached to a computer keyboard to relabel the keys.

    • The keyboard overlay can be a memory jogger and a great help with spelling. In this way the keyboard makes word processing more accessible to younger as well as special needs children.
  • 6

    computingengineeringmathematicsA block of program code that is loaded over something previously loaded, so as to replace the functionality.

    • This concept can be extended further by allowing a primary overlay to call a secondary overlay, and so on. However, we will limit ourselves here to the use of primary overlays. Before proceeding further, you need to understand the memory map of the computer, which is a diagram showing the use to which the memory of the computer is put.
  • 7

    A pop-up covering an existing part of the display.

  • 8

    A cravat.
